How Tight Should A Cat Harness Be . You should be able to fit a finger or two under the harness to ensure that it’s not too tight or too loose. “if you can place one finger under the harness, then the sizing is correct,” dr. Your cat’s harness may be too tight if you can’t easily fit two fingers between the harness and his skin, if he seems to have difficulty walking with the harness on, or if he appears to. Check the harness for any twists or tangles in the straps, making sure that everything is straight and properly aligned. Your cat’s harness should fit snugly without being too tight.
